What to Do During a Plumbing Emergency
Pipes emergency situations can strike at any moment, causing tension and potential damages to your home. Whether it's a ruptured pipeline, a stopped up drain, or a leaky tap, understanding just how to handle the situation until a professional plumber arrives can conserve you from more issues. This short article provides essential emergency situation pipes ideas to help you mitigate damages and restore control during a pipes situation.

Turn Off the Water


The very first step in any type of plumbing emergency situation is to turn off the supply of water. For localized concerns, such as a leaking tap or bathroom, turn off the shutoff near the component. In the case of a significant leak or burst pipeline, find your home's major water shut-off valve and transform it off promptly. Knowing the location of these shutoffs in advance can conserve useful time during an emergency situation.

Address Little Leaks with Momentary Fixes


Small leakages can promptly end up being significant troubles if left untreated. Use these short-lived fixes till expert aid shows up:
  • Pipe Tape or Epoxy Putty: Apply water-proof tape or epoxy putty to briefly secure the leak.

  • Rubber and Clamp Approach: Wrap an item of rubber or an old inner tube around the leakage and secure it with a pipe clamp or duct tape.

  • Buckets or Towels: Area containers under the leakage to include water and protect against damage to floor covering or furniture.

  • While these solutions aren't long-term, they can help decrease water loss and damage.

    Unclog Drains Pipes Safely


    A clogged up drain can be an aggravating and unpleasant problem. Right here's exactly how to tackle it:
  • Use a Plunger: For sinks or bathrooms, a plunger can frequently dislodge minor clogs. Guarantee you utilize the correct sort of plunger for the component.

  • Warm Water and Recipe Soap: For grease-related blockages, put a mix of warm water and dish soap away to break up the oil.

  • Avoid Chemical Drainpipe Cleaners: While alluring, chemical cleaners can trigger even more damage than good, particularly to older pipes.

  • If these approaches don't function, avoid making use of extreme force, as it might intensify the clog.

    Manage Overflowing Toilets


    An overruning toilet can create immediate disorder. Here's what you need to do:
  • Stop the Water Flow: Get rid of the tank cover and press down on the flapper shutoff to quit water from going into the dish. Shut off the water to the bathroom if essential.

  • Dive Gently: Utilize a toilet plunger to remove the clog, however stay clear of hostile plunging, which can cause splashing or more damage.

  • Consist of the Spill: Usage towels or a mop to tidy up water promptly to prevent floor covering damages.

  • Shut down Your Water Heater


    In certain emergencies, such as a ruptured pipeline, it's wise to turn off your water heater. This stops getting too hot or damages to the system when water stops moving. Switch off the power supply to the hot water heater (electric or gas) and let it cool off to stay clear of potential risks.

    Momentarily Quit a Burst Pipe


    A ruptured pipeline can cause substantial water damage in minutes. To reduce the problem:
  • Clamp or Cover the Pipe: Utilize a pipeline clamp, rubber, or air duct tape as a temporary seal.

  • Divert Water Flow: Ideally, draw away the water right into a pail or container to limit damage to surrounding areas.

  • Keep the Location Dry: Usage towels or a wet/dry vacuum to eliminate standing water.

  • Call a specialist plumbing right away to attend to the trouble completely.

    Take Care Of Frozen Piping Carefully


    In colder climates, frozen pipes are a common emergency. If you think a frozen pipe:
  • Shut off the Water: Shut off the main water supply to prevent a burst pipe.

  • Defrost Gradually: Make use of a hairdryer, hot pad, or cozy towels to thaw the pipeline slowly. Prevent open fires or severe warm, as these can damage the pipe.

  • Examine for Leaks: Once the pipe is thawed, look for splits or leakages prior to transforming the water back on.

  • Stop Additional Damage


    Taking quick action to reduce damages can conserve you money and time over time. Right here's how:
  • Move Valuables: Remove furnishings, electronic devices, and various other products from the affected area.

  • Usage Sandbags: For flooding circumstances, area sandbags around the location to redirect water.

  • Shut Off Electricity: If water has actually gotten to electrical outlets or devices, shut off the electrical power to stop shocks or fires.

    8 Helpful Tips for Managing Plumbing Emergencies at Home


    If your plumbing system hasn’t failed once, wait for it because almost everyone has a story to tell. Sometimes, it could be simple emergencies such as a leaking pipe, a blocked cistern, or even a big burst pipe. In situations like this, you need to have some handy tips to save you some money and from possible damages.


    Take care of minor issues early.


    Sometimes, you could have avoided an emergency by taking proactive measures while it was still early. Some major plumbing emergencies can be a result of an ignored minor issue. We recommend that you have items like plumbing tapes and other related items. A plumbing tape can allow you to manage minor leaks before the plumber arrives.


    Cut off the water supply.


    This tip is essential in almost any type of leakage problem. For problems like minor leakages in the toilet or kitchen, turn off the supply that takes water to the affected pipes. If the leakage is a major pipe, you must shut off the supply valve to the entire building. This will help you avoid flooding your home and neighbors if you share a flat.


    Know your plumbing system


    Folks typically move into a new apartment without understanding the water supply around the building. This can prove disastrous if a water emergency arises and the plumber is far away. The previous tip will prove useless if you don’t practice this one. More importantly, know where your water shut-off valve is located – you’ll need that knowledge to prevent potential home floods.


    Have some common handy tools


    There are lots of plumbing emergencies that you can handle without hiring a plumber. That’s why you must keep some tools available always. Some tools that you can use to fix simple plumbing emergencies easily include plumbing tapes, screwdrivers, thread seal tapes, plungers, pliers, tape measures, and rubber gloves.


    Insulate your pipes from cold


    You’ll save yourself from many plumbing expenses if you protect your water pipes from the cold. This is because of the harmful effects that cold weather can have on your pipes. During winter, your pipes can burst from being overly expected to freezing temperatures. So, make sure insulators are there to keep the pipes working correctly.


    Avoid practices that will clog your toilet.


    Many people indulge in practices that can damage the plumbing system of the entire building. One of these is when they use their toilet to dispose-off garbage. They flush all kinds of things, such as paper towels, bandages, hairs, female sanitary products, etc., down the toilet. This will block your toilet in the long run, incurring unnecessary expenditures. Dump such waste in the trash instead.


    Check your dials regularly.


    Sometimes, there could be leakages in your home without noticing them in time. So, constantly monitor your water meter dial. If the dial is reading when there is nobody using water, this is an indicator that there is leaking. Check for leaks immediately. Call a plumber as soon as possible if you can’t find any.
